Can I bring a claim even though no other vehicle was involved in my crash?
Yes. Sometimes motorcycle crashes are caused by circumstances outside of the biker’s control. For instance, a pothole could force you off the road and into a tree. The government could be liable for an accident such as this, even though no other vehicle was involved in the wreck.
